NCEID

The National Center for Environmentally Intelligent Design was designed as a living, learning, and working environment that teaches by doing. This center will house exhibits that highlight the detrimental affects that urban sprawl has created over the course of the last one hundred years. It will also house a research facility and apartments for the researchers. Each piece of the building is designed in a different type of metal to differentiate the various time periods but connected through the material type. The housing is designed in brick to designate it as a separate function from the rest of the museum. AutoCAD 2010, Sketchup 6
